The transmittance recorded at 565 nm in a 1 cm cuvette is 0.865. What is the absorbance of this solution?
The absorbance can be expressed as function of the
transmittance
As,
A=−logT
Where
A = absorbance
T= transmittance
Given
T = 0.865
A = - log(0.865)
A = 0.063
So, Absorbance (A) = 0.063
